Transaction

b21d2b03a2071f1923947a88bb39b21745806b18c5782a0cb2434ebe7a6b79db

Summary

In Block729938
TimeThu, 06 Jun 2024 22:32:30 UTC
Total Input2440.6139347 Nebula
Total Output2461.6139347 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
244926 Confirmations2461.6139347 Nebula
Raw Transaction